> Hi Garg ji, > Searched both names on internet. > > > *Radermachera* 'Kunming' is different from *Radermachera hainanensis*. > The posted plant must be *Radermachera* 'Kunming'. > > > About *Radermachera* 'Kunming' the content written revolves with same set > of words, with not much light thrown from scientific angle. > The most repeated content is: > *The *dwarf jasmine tree* (Radermachera 'Kunming') is *native to Thailand* > where it is also known as *peep thong*, and is frequently sold in > Australia as *summerscent > *. It is closely related to a well known foliage plant called *China doll > *(Radermachera > sinica), and is frequently misidentified as such.* > > > *Radermachera sinica* is easily seen to be a different plant. > ... the leaves are opposite, bi-tri-imparipinnate > > 1.
